阿里云函数计算是一种无服务器计算服务,允许您在云上编写和运行代码而无需关心服务器运维和配置问题。阿里云函数计算支持多种语言,其中包括PHP。
在使用阿里云函数计算时,您可以使用PHP编写函数计算的业务逻辑代码,同时也可以使用PHP中的一些常用扩展库来满足业务需求。下面我们来详细讲解如何在阿里云函数计算中使用PHP。
首先,您需要在阿里云函数计算中创建一个函数计算服务,然后选择PHP作为函数计算的运行语言。您可以使用阿里云函数计算控制台或命令行工具创建函数计算服务。
接下来,在创建完毕后,您需要编写PHP代码来实现函数计算的业务逻辑。您可以使用PHP中的一些常用扩展库,比如MySQL、Redis、Memcache等来满足您的业务需求。
下面是一个简单的使用PHP实现函数计算的案例:
```php
function handler($event, $context) {
$result = '';
foreach($event as $key => $value) {
$result .= $key . ':' . $value . '\n';
}
return $result;
}
?>
```
这个案例中,我们定义了一个名为“handler”的函数来处理函数计算的输入和输出。该函数接受两个参数,第一个参数为函数计算的输入数据,第二个参数为函数计算的上下文信息。在该函数中,我们使用了foreach循环来遍历输入数据,并将其格式化成一个字符串。最后,我们将该字符串作为函数计算的输出结果返回。
除了以上示例外,您还可以根据不同的业务需求编写更加复杂的PHP代码,利用PHP强大的语言特性和扩展库来满足您的需求。
需要注意的是,在使用PHP编写函数计算代码时,您需要注意PHP的一些限制条件。比如,PHP函数计算运行环境中并没有数据库扩展库,因此您需要手动安装或者使用第三方库来满足您的数据库连接需求。
此外,PHP在处理大量数据和高并发请求时也存在一定的性能瓶颈,这可能会影响函数计算的性能和稳定性。因此,在编写PHP代码时,您需要考虑到系统的性能和可扩展性问题。
综上所述,阿里云函数计算支持PHP语言编写,您可以使用PHP编写逻辑代码,并使用常用扩展库来满足您的业务需求。但是,在使用PHP时需要注意PHP的限制条件和性能问题,以确保函数计算的性能和稳定性。
壹涵网络我们是一家专注于网站建设、企业营销、网站关键词排名、AI内容生成、新媒体营销和短视频营销等业务的公司。我们拥有一支优秀的团队,专门致力于为客户提供优质的服务。
我们致力于为客户提供一站式的互联网营销服务,帮助客户在激烈的市场竞争中获得更大的优势和发展机会!
发表评论 取消回复